What Makes the X-T50 Special?
It’s not just about looks—this camera performs.
Sensor: 40.2MP APS-C X-Trans CMOS 5 HR
Video: 6.2K at 30p with F- Log2 support
IBIS: 5-axis image stabilization for smooth handheld shooting
Film Sim Dial: Instantly switch between Classic Chrome, Provia, Eterna & more
Design: Lightweight, metal-body finish with classic Fuji dials

X-T50 vs Others (Quick Recap)
X-T50 vs X-T30 II: More megapixels, IBIS, new film sim dial
X-T50 vs X-T5: Same sensor, but X-T50 is more compact and affordable
